Renowned writer and celebrated Malayalam writer M.T. Vasudevan Nair is in critical condition while undergoing treatment at Baby Memorial Hospital in Kozhikode, where he has been receiving care for the past five days.
According to a medical bulletin issued by the hospital, M.T. Vasudevan Nair has been diagnosed with heart failure and is currently receiving intensive medical care. The treatment is focused on improving his cardiac function and stabilizing vital parameters. His condition remains serious, and a specialized medical team is closely monitoring his progress.
As per reports by ONmanorama, a group of expert doctors has placed him under observation in the Intensive Care Unit. The writer was initially admitted to the hospital due to breathing difficulties, which later escalated into heart-related complications, necessitating advanced medical intervention.
The 91-year-old writer’s family, including his wife, daughter, and her family, has gathered at the hospital to be by his side.
Minister A.K. Saseendran, along with writer and critic M.N. Karassery, has also arrived at the hospital to visit their close friend.
M.T. Vasudevan Nair is a celebrated figure in Indian literature and cinema, and news of his health crisis has deeply concerned his admirers and the artistic community alike.
